Nejste přihlášen/a.

Přihlásit se do poradny

 

Digitální teploměry s čidlem DS18B20

Od: deda43* odpovědí: 13 změna:

Dobrý den,

digitální teploměry s čidlem DS18B20 mi v nádobě s vodou a plovoucími kousky ledu ukazují 2,5°C. Vodou míchám, led se nedotýká čiddel. Voda by měla mít 0°C přesně. Mám několik čidel z různé doby a všechny (4) ukazují stejně. Čidla jsou údajně cejchována při výrobě a nastavena s větší přesností než 0,5°C. Co dělám špatně?

 

 

13 odpovědí na otázku
Řazeno dle hodnocení

 

 

111®
hodnocení

0x

kolik ukazují v horké? od čeho se bere ta tolerance? od 0 nebo od 100°C, větčinou se brávala od max výchylky takže asi by to mělo být od 100°C a kdy byla ta čidla naposled kalibrována? to vše hraje roli

 

nickys
hodnocení

0x

Nemůže být problém v kódu a převodu? Hledal bych tam a zkusil číst to i jinými algoritmy. Na netu je těch examplů dost a dost.

111: Oblast o které evidentně nic nevíte. Tenhle Dallas není žádný "bimetal". Co na tom chcete kalibrovat? Čím? VĚTČINOU?

 

111®
hodnocení

0x

jasně že nic nevím mlže to být buď termistor, nebo dioda či tranzistor, eventuelně termočlánek

nickys

Ani jedno z toho to není.

111®

no tak to pak pardon, a co to tedy je?

nickys
111®

angličtinou nevládnu, to se za mých mladých let neučilo

nickys

Za mých mladých let také ne. Ale vzdělávám se celý život. Jak v elektrotechnice, tak v angličtině. Ono to jinak nejde, nechtěl jsem skončit u termistorů a větčiny.

 

nikdo*
hodnocení

0x

Jestli jsou to ta čidla v kovové jímce, tak je zahoďte, nebo opatrně vyndejte z té jímky. Je v nich špatně udělaný tepelný most mezi jímkou a samotným čidlem. Někde je to udělané vazelínou, někde ničím. Tahle čidla nejsou vhodná do vlhka. když ho vyndáte z té jímky, bude pravděpodobně ukazovat dobře. Samotná DS18B20 má opravdu přesnost 0,5°C.

deda43*
hodnocení

Jedno čidlo mám v těsné kovové trubičce, dvě jsou v silikonové bužírce proti možnému zaplavení, čtvrté je pro kontrolu na vzduchu. Podle popisu čidla bych očekával, že při dostatečnému času na vyrovnání teplot a při opravdové nule by procesor měl přečíst 0°. Problem vidím v opravdové nule roztoku. Ale cca 2,5 ° mi připadá neskutečně. Tak nevím kde je chyba.

nikdo*

nejpřesnější, a nejrychleji reagující bude určitě to holé čidlo. Pokud ukazují stejnou teplotu, není to tím kovovým obalem. Chtělo by to do roztoku kontrolní teploměr. Druhý problém může nastat ve špatném čtení a převodu dat z I2C sběrnice. Tím by nebyla plně využita přesnost vnitřního převodníku. Ale pokud by to bylo tohle, tak je to o zásahu do SW procesoru, který čte sběrnici. Jen pro jistotu, u toho holého koukněte, jestli je to opravdu 18B20. Jestli tam není obyčejná 1820, nebo 1820A. Ale to jste určitě kontroloval. To jen pro jistotu.

Co je to za zařízení. Stavěné, nebo profi?

deda43*
hodnocení

Dobrý večer, tak zařízení na měření mám jedno stavěné a jedno profi cca 8 let staré.

docplayer.cz/...

a stavebnici: tipa.eu/...

Ke stavebnici jsem koupil ještě dvě čidla (DALAS) 18B20. Obě čidla jsem připojil ke stavebnici přes přepínač a umístíl do stejných silikonových trubiček. Tentokráte jsem vodu s ledem připravil do větší a vyšší nádoby, abych vyloučil vliv vedení tepla po přívodních drátech a trvale míchal. Nedosáhl jsem 0°C, ale jen 0,5°, ale všechna tři čidla k mému překvapení ukazovala naprosto stejně. Takže hodnotím teploměry s těmito čidly za perfektní.

Děkuji za podněty a spolupráci.

nikdo*

Takže gratuluji. A jen ze zvědavosti. Bylo to lepší přípravou toho roztoku, nebo tím, že čidla byla stejně obalená? Tipuju to spíš na to druhé.

 

 


 

 

 

Přihlásit se k odběru odpovědí z této otázky:

Neneseme odpovědnost za správnost informací a za škodu vzniklou jejich využitím. Jednotlivé odpovědi vyjadřují názory jejich autorů a nemusí se shodovat s názorem provozovatele poradny Poradte.cz.

Používáním poradny vyjadřujete souhlas s personifikovanou reklamou, která pomáhá financovat tento server, děkujeme.

Copyright © 2004-2025 Poradna Poradte.cz. Všechna práva vyhrazena. Prohlášení o ochraně osobních údajů. | [tmavý motiv]